Mexican Peso Declines for Third Consecutive Day, Most Depreciated Currency Against the Dollar

Puerto Vallarta, Mexico - The Mexican peso is experiencing significant turbulence, marking its third consecutive day of losses against the U.S. dollar. On Wednesday, the peso traded at 19.9073 units per dollar, representing a fall of 20.91 cents or 1.06 percent compared to the previous day's reference price from the Bank of Mexico (Banxico).
